Group of Four British Tortoiseshell and Ivory Boxes

19th century, all with tortoiseshell and bone or ivory veneers, comprising: silvered metal and brass mounted box, hinged lid opening to lidded interior compartment, 5-1/2 x 5-1/2 x 4-1/8 in.; inkwell with glass liner, 5 x 2-1/2 x 2-1/2 in.; rectangular card box, interior rim marked "Lund. Maker./56&57 Conhill London.", 3 x 4-1/2 x 3-1/8 in.; drafting kit with ivory and metal tools, 7-1/8 x 1-1/2 x 1-3/4 in.
